Guidonia vs Hassi Messaoud Climate & Distance Between

Algeria flag
  • The distance between Guidonia, Italy and Hassi Messaoud, Algeria is approximately 1,289 km or 801 mi.
  • To reach Guidonia in this distance one would set out from Hassi Messaoud bearing 25.1°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Guidonia bearing 29.1° or NNE .
  • Guidonia has a Mediterranean hot climate (Csa) whereas Hassi Messaoud has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
  • Guidonia is in or near the warm temperate moist forest biome whereas Hassi Messaoud is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
  • The average temperature is 7.4 °C (13.3°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 5.9 °C (10.6°F) less in Guidonia.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 755.4 mm (29.7 in) more which is equivalent to 755.4 l/m² (18.54 US gal/ft²) or 7,554,000 l/ha (807,573 US gal/ac) more. About 18 1/4 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.3° lower in Guidonia than in Hassi Messaoud.
